HTML input type image 类型

🌙
手机阅读
本文目录结构

功能介绍

<input type="image"> 是一个图形提交按钮。

您必须使用src属性来定义图像的来源,并使用alt属性来定义替代文本。的高度和宽度属性用于以像素为单位来定义图像的大小。

属性

此元素包括全局属性。

type

formaction HTML5

处理输入元素提交的信息的程序的URI,此处为image(如果已指定),它将覆盖action元素表单所有者的属性。

formenctype HTML5

如果输入元素是图像,则此属性指定用于将表单提交到服务器的内容类型。可能的值为:

  • application/x-www-form-urlencoded:如果未指定属性,则为默认值。
  • multipart/form-data:如果您使用属性设置为的<input>元素,请使用此值。typefile
  • text/plain 如果指定了此属性,它将覆盖enctype元素的表单所有者的属性。

formmethod HTML5

在图像输入元素中,此属性指定浏览器用来提交表单的HTTP方法。可能的值为:

  • post:来自表单的数据包含在表单主体中,并发送到服务器。
  • get:来自表单的数据会附加到表单属性URI,并带有“?” 作为分隔符,结果URI被发送到服务器。当表单没有副作用并且仅包含ASCII字符时,请使用此方法。

如果指定,此属性将覆盖method元素的表单所有者的属性。

formnovalidate HTML5

此布尔值属性指定在提交表单时不对其进行验证。如果指定了此属性,它将覆盖novalidate元素的表单所有者的属性。

formtarget HTML5

此属性是名称或关键字,指示提交表单后在何处显示收到的响应。这是浏览上下文(例如,选项卡,窗口或嵌入式框架)的名称或关键字。

如果指定了此属性,它将覆盖target元素的表单所有者的属性。以下关键字具有特殊含义:

  • _ self:将响应加载到与当前响应相同的浏览上下文中。如果未指定属性,则此值为默认值。
  • _blank:将响应加载到新的未命名浏览上下文中。
  • _parent:将响应加载到当前响应的父浏览上下文中。如果没有父母,则此选项的行为与相同_self。
  • _top:将响应加载到顶级浏览上下文(即,当前上下文的祖先且没有父级的浏览上下文)中。如果没有父母,则此选项的行为与相同_self。

height HTML5

此属性定义为按钮显示的图像的高度。

required HTML5

该属性指定用户必须在一个值填充提交表单之前,但它不能用于当类型属性是image类型(submit,reset,或button)。在:optional与:requiredCSS伪类将被应用到现场为适当。

src

此属性为显示在图形提交按钮上的图像的位置指定URI。否则将被忽略。

usemap

HTML 4 only, 已废弃 HTML5

<map>元素名称作为图像映射。

width HTML5

此属性定义为按钮显示的图像的宽度。

例子

Firefox徽标输入图像示例

<input type="image" name="image" src="/files/2917/fxlogo.png" width="50">

参考网站:https://developer.mozilla.org/zh/docs/web/html/element/input/image

AXIHE / 精选资源

浏览全部教程

面试题

学习网站

前端培训
自己甄别

前端书籍

关于朱安邦

我叫 朱安邦,阿西河的站长,在杭州。

以前是一名平面设计师,后来开始接接触前端开发,主要研究前端技术中的JS方向。

业余时间我喜欢分享和交流自己的技术,欢迎大家关注我的 Bilibili

关注我: Github / 知乎

于2021年离开前端领域,目前重心放在研究区块链上面了

我叫朱安邦,阿西河的站长

目前在杭州从事区块链周边的开发工作,机械专业,以前从事平面设计工作。

2014年底脱产在老家自学6个月的前端技术,自学期间几乎从未出过家门,最终找到了满意的前端工作。更多>

于2021年离开前端领域,目前从事区块链方面工作了